## Timezone handling in report exports

All Lanternfold report exports are generated in UTC regardless of the viewer's locale. Plugin authors should not convert timestamps before handing data to the export pipeline; the Driftmark renderer applies the workspace timezone at display time only. If your plugin emits local times, exports will double-shift. Declare a `tz: utc` field in your manifest to pass validation. Questions about edge cases like DST boundaries can go to the integrations team.

alerts address for hadug-yajof: pramir@torvacloud.example

### Step 4: Update the turnstile counter

Upgrade Gatewise counters venue by venue. Stop the old agent, install the new one, then re-sync counts from the gate controller before reopening lanes. Counts will read zero until the sync completes — tell callers this is expected and takes under two minutes. Do not restore the old agent's state file. The new agent expects these settings.

settings of yajop-kaweg:
zorael:
  log_level: error
  metrics_host: metrics.zorael.qorvellabs.internal
  pin: 7019
  pool_size: 8

/*
 * Deep-link routing client for the Wrenpath mobile apps.
 * All inbound links of the form wrenpath://... are resolved by the
 * Signpost resolution service before the app navigates. If resolution
 * fails, the client falls back to the home screen and logs the raw
 * link for support triage. Support staff reproducing routing issues
 * should point this client at the staging resolver, which requires
 * authentication. The staging resolver accepts the internal key that
 * follows below.
 */

API key for tawep-kaweg: vxb11-Q0XwlAhDqhw

14:22 — Tax-rate lookup cache (Ledgervane). On-call noticed checkout totals in the Norholm region using stale rates after the quarterly update. Root cause: the cache warmer ran before the rate table import finished, so it pinned the old values with a 24h TTL. Mitigation at 14:40 was a manual cache flush plus re-warm; totals corrected within five minutes. No refunds required — discrepancies were sub-cent. The offending warmer build is recorded below.

session token of kagup-hahaf = htk3_2b8